Seeking a Veterinary Receptionist Calusa Veterinary Center is hiring a full-time front-desk receptionist to be the first point of contact for our veterinary clients, playing a crucial role in setting the tone for their visit. We are looking for a customer service professional who excels in a fast-paced environment, communicates clearly, and is passionate about animal care. What to Expect As you join our mission to provide our patients with the level of care we would demand for our own pets, expect to be supported in your work and home life with: A comprehensive benefits package, including medical, dental, and vision insurance Paid time off and a 401(k) plan for full-time employees Professional development opportunities Salary: $17-$20 per hour dependent on skills and experience Schedule: Flexible Schedule, looking for 1:00pm-10:00pm, 3:00-12:00 AM, must be available on weekends and nights Key Responsibilities: Greet clients and their pets, complete the appointment sign-in process, confirm appointment details, and escort clients to exam rooms. Ensure accurate service and product sales accounting, handle payments, process credit/debit cards, and schedule future appointments. Answer client calls for appointments, hospital inquiries, medication refills, and other requests. Make outbound calls for appointment reminders and follow-ups. Understand common vaccination protocols, basic lab tests, common diseases, veterinary terminology, and pet behavior. Assist in maintaining cleanliness and organization to ensure a positive client experience. Qualifications: Previous experience as a veterinary receptionist or medical office assistant preferred Strong organizational and multitasking skills Ability to maintain a calm, professional, and positive demeanor About Calusa Veterinary Center We’re focused on making sure our hospital has the right tools to allow our doctors and medical staff the ability to provide excellent service and care.
